South Carolina Supreme Court Rejects Planned Parenthood Challenge to Heartbeat Law"The abortion restriction bans most abortions after about six weeks' gestation, with exceptions for rape or incest up to 12 weeks, as well as for 'fatal fetal anomalies,' or to save the life of the mother..."
Planned Parenthood and other abortion facilities previously filed a lawsuit to enjoin the law based on what they claimed was an unclear definition in the law of how to detect a heartbeat. The filing also admitted that a fetal heartbeat is detected earlier than 17 weeks, in contrast to what the abortion industry has previously argued. "In its order, the high court declined to enjoin the law or take up the challenge directly," ABC 4 reported. "The petition for original jurisdiction would have allowed the case to bypass lower courts; in its decision, the high court left the door open for the providers to seek action in lower courts." The ruling from the Supreme Court of South Carolina is the latest victory for the Palmetto State's efforts to restrict abortion. The state's highest court upheld the law in August after it was rewritten to survive legal challenges. Planned Parenthood said that "around 91 percent" of its clients seeking abortions in Columbia and Charleston were turned away after the court ruled in favor of the heartbeat law in August.
